About Converting Decagrams per Oil barrel to Stones per Cubic yard

Decagram per Oil barrel and Stone per Cubic yard both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.

Formula

stones per cubic yard = decagrams per oil barrel × 0.00757272970558

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 decagram per oil barrel equals 0.0628981077043 base units, and 1 stone per cubic yard equals 8.30586989761 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ct decagram per oil barrel-to-stone per cubic yard factor of 0.00757272970558.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?

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
